People made to disappear living abroad, says Minister Keheliya Rambukwela
The persons who are being described as persons made to disappear during the war period and during war by Tamil people have taken visas and currently living abroad, said Media Minister, Keheliya Rambukwela, in Jaffna.
The Minister a visit to Jaffna said as above in a media conference, held at the District Secretariat, Jaffna.
Elaborating further he said, the Tamil people have been affected severe during the 30 years war. 30 years is a difficult period. We have received some information on persons said to be missing and killed. Especially some of those who are said to be missing have taken visas and living abroad. Some of them have given false addresses. The number of persons killed in the war is varying with each report about it. Hence, an evidential report has to be prepared, he said.
When the Minister described Thileepan as a terrorist, a media man got up and in backlash, “Thileepan may be a terrorist for you. But he is martyr for us.” when this was translated to the minister, he just said it is his opinion and kept mum.
